Good choice for DIY
I did the walls and ceilings of two rooms with this easy care range and it is good paint for amateurs. I would use it again unless I wanted a really fancy-looking finish (but then I would hire a decorator).The good:Widely available if you need to pick up another tin in the same colour.Fairly pricedWell packaged - leakage is almost impossible.Easy-open tins with easy-close plastic lidsNo strong smellNo stirring needed unless separatedGloopy - with care with the roller you can completely avoid drips.Quick dryingFair obliteration - 2 coats on lighter bases and 3 on darker.Easy cleanup of tools although I binned my rollers.Didn’t leave obvious transitions between cutting in areas with the brush and the rolled areas.The not-so good:Gloopy with the brush - harder to spread around although giving it a good stir in your bucket just with the brush helps a little bit.13sqm coverage feel like a best case - I used more of this than I expected to need.Adequate but not superb finishI can’t comment on durability/mark resistance because I only just finished using it.
